Hot summer, "cool" vacation trend rises in Europe

|

Summer is originally the season to look for sunshine. When mentioning European summer tourism, tourists often think of the brilliant Mediterranean beaches in Greece, Spain or Italy. But when climate change causes extreme temperatures to rise, hot weather becomes the reason why a part of tourists reverse their habits: Heading north to find cool places. This trend called "Coolcation" - vacation - is becoming a new choice for summer travel season.
